The transgender community has a rich and complex history that spans decades. From the pioneering work of early trans advocates like Christine Jorgensen and Sylvia Rivera to the modern-day activism of the present, the community has made significant strides in recent years. The Stonewall Riots of 1969, led in part by trans women of color like Marsha P. Johnson and Sylvia Rivera, marked a pivotal moment in the modern LGBTQ rights movement.

- Share Pronouns: Cisgender people can dismantle the "othering" of trans people by sharing their own pronouns (he/him, she/her, they/them) in email signatures and name tags. This normalizes the fact that you cannot assume someone's gender by looking at them.
- Fight for Healthcare: Support legislation that protects gender-affirming care as a human right. This is not "cosmetic surgery"; for trans people, it is medically necessary treatment for gender dysphoria.
- Consume Trans Media: Watch Disclosure on Netflix. Read Redefining Realness by Janet Mock. Listen to Gender Reveal podcast. The single greatest antidote to transphobia is exposure to trans joy and trans normalcy.
